Welcome aboard! You'll mostly be working on Gridloom, our crossword generator. The fill engine is the fun part — it backtracks over the Hallow word list and scores grids for symmetry and obscure-word penalties. Don't worry about the clue pipeline yet; that's a separate service. Setup steps, architecture sketches, and the quirks doc are all collected on the internal page below.

wiki page, baguf-kahap: https://confluence.tolvaqsys.internal/browse/display/projects/8d5f528f

# Flaglight Rollouts — Approvals

Quick version for on-call: any rollout touching more than 5% of traffic needs an approval in Flaglight before the ramp continues. Kill switches don't need approval — just flip them and note it in the incident channel. Scheduled ramps pause automatically if error budget burns hot. If you're stuck at 2 a.m. with a pending approval, there's one person authorized to override, and that's the approver below.

account owner for tagep-bafof: Norael Gilax Juleth

Telemetry payloads sent to the Glimmerline collector must be compressed client-side before hitting the ingest quota. Uncompressed batches over the hard cap are rejected outright, not truncated, so agents should size batches conservatively and prefer zstd at the default level. For the weekly sync: the quota math and rejection thresholds all derive from the constants listed immediately below.

tuning constants:
THRESHOLDS = {
    "kelix": 280,
    "druvan": 756,
    "oliael": 399,
}